B1A4′s Gongchan asks “What’s Going On?” with his teaser photos


B1A4‘s Gongchan is finally here as the last member up in individual teaser photos for their “What’s Going On?“ comeback!
Gongchan also sports his natural dark hair like the previous two members, CNU and Baro, breaking the redhead trend set by Jinyoung and Sandeul. He and CNU also team up for the pair shot that the group has also been releasing consistently.
All of the individual comeback teaser photos so far have been hinting at a fun and funky concept so it remains to be seen if that will continue in more teasers to come!
B1A4 will return with their 4th mini-album ’What’s Going On?‘ on May 6th, which may seem like far away, but April is almost over so hang on for the boys’ newest comeback!

Eru successfully completes his sold-out 2nd Indonesian concert

He was at Jakarta's Lapangan D Senayan for his '2014 Eru Concert in Jakarta HIDE & SEEK'. His fans completely filled up all 22,000 seats and screamed his name for the 3 hours of the concert. He'd practiced Indonesian to be able to talk closely with their fans. He also showed them a video that he prepared for one month. Eru sang his hits "Black Glasses" and "White Snow". Ailee and Indonesia's ADA Band came as guests at his concert as well.

Boyfriend Donghyun-B1A4 Sandeul Casted for Lead Role for Musical ‘Thousandth Man’

Boyfriend Donghyun-B1A4 Sandeul Casted for Lead Role for Musical 'Thousandth Man' Idol group members Boyfriend Donghyun and B1A4 Sandeul have been chosen as lead roles for the musical ‘Thousanth Man’. Donghyun’s agency stated, “Donghyun and Sandeul have been casted for this musical and will be doing a musical for the first time. Donghyun was chosen as the lead role after his first musical audition.” This musical will be gin this September in Japan at the AiiA Theater Tokyo. On the other hand, Boyfriend has recently released a new song and is busy in Korea and Japan.
